New Cards from Maze of Muertos
There aren’t many of these that will be getting points. The most important is The Gaze of Timaeus since it makes Red-Eyes Dark Dragoon’s 100 point cost almost irrelevant.
Side note: we discussed Maze of Muertos with Duelists at the events, and whether or not the Pumpking cards really need a huge number of points tossed on them pre-emptively. We were able to sus out that players don’t actually believe every new theme that releases is so powerful it needs to immediately have 60 or so points slapped on its engine.
Usage Rate Outliers (Decks)
This category covers cards used in Decks that were significant performance outliers. As a reminder of a few basic facts: Every tournament will have exactly 1 winner. Every tournament has a most popular Deck. Just being the most popular Deck doesn’t mean the points are going to go sky high, but if the margin between the most popular Deck and the rest of the pack is massive, the point increases will be larger.
Across the Proto-YCS events, Kewl Tune was by far the most played Deck, with 53 Duelists, not counting the White Forest Decks that used some Kewl Tune cards as an additional engine. That’s twice as many Decks as Exosisters (27), which was the second most played Deck. Following Exosisters were Monarchs (22), White Forest (19), Dracotail (18), Vanquish Soul (17), Radiant Typhoon (16), and Artmage (15).
Despite winning the Dortmund event, Kewl Tune’s overall win rate hovered around 50% for the weekend. Many players commented that once they sat down for real YCS level competition, they found that some of their card choices built up around casual Duels weren’t correct for a 7+ round Swiss tournament against exclusively strong Decks.
Many players regretted choosing Exosisters, and the data bears that out. No Top 8 finishes, 2 total Top 32 finishes between both events, and an overall win rate closer to 40% than 50%. Due to the play rate, they’ve earned some more points, but due to the lack of success, the increases will be far smaller than they would be for even a 50% win rate Deck.
Usage Rate Outliers (Engines)
The prophecy has finally come true, Radiant Typhoon Vision finally showed up as a popular draw engine in non-Radiant Typhoon Decks. How popular was it? More than 3 times as popular as the Radiant Typhoon Deck itself. This is a big change from the Invitational stage of the rollout where it was almost exclusively in Radiant Typhoon Decks.
The Regenesis cards have spread outside of just Regenesis and Vanquish Soul, and at the same time, the actual Regenesis Deck players have also been asking for a re-balance of their points, like we did for Adventurer and Branded.
Also in this category will be some changes to P.U.N.K. as well as Medeus the Pure and Theorealize, which now appear as engines across 3 different Decks.
Usage Rate Outliers (Non-Engine)
This is where Ghost Ogre & Snow Rabbit and friends will appear. Kewl Tune is really messing with the numbers in this category, since as a Synchro Deck it’s very Tuner-heavy, and the ghost girls are all Tuners, so this gets tricky. But a card like Ash Blossom & Joyous Spring is definitely creeping up in usage so it’s going to go up in cost (it’s still showing up in less than a quarter of North American Decks, by the way, and even fewer in Europe). At the same time, Droll & Lock Bird has dropped in use (no surprise…) so will decrease a little bit, but not down to where it was before.
The “Standard” Side Deck
Over 60% of all competitors’ Side Decks started with 3 D.D. Crow, 3 Cosmic Cyclone, and 3 Ultimate Slayer. Most Extra Decks began with Garura, Wings of Resonant Life, Golden Cloud Beast – Malong, and Mereologic Aggregator. More than half of Duelists also played 3 Dark Ruler No More. These and similar cards will no longer be free and will cost points, simply because of the basic Genesys rule (heavily-played cards go up, less-played cards go down).
Low Usage Decks Players Like
We’ll be taking another pass over the points list looking for Decks players seem to like but feel the points are a bit too heavy on. The poster Deck here is, shockingly, Dragon Rulers. We’ve imagined what it’d be like to travel back in time a decade and tell our younger selves how much players want fewer restrictions on the Dragon Rulers. Would have laughed ourselves out of the room and yet here we are!
Low Usage Engine/Non-Engine
There are several cards undergoing point decay right now due to rarely (or never) appearing in Decks.
FTKs and Pseudo-FTKs
Since we want to keep these out of Genesys, some miscellaneous cards, mostly draw spells, will be getting points tacked on. A few people tried some FTKs at these events. They didn’t do so hot, but it’s the only way to be sure. |
